Domenique
- Origin Serbian
- Gender Unisex
- Letters 9
- Births on record 734
Domenique is a unisex name. It is given to both girls and boys — about 74% of recorded births with this name are girls. In 2020 it was given to 7 babies in the United States. It was given to fewer than five babies in the most recent year of published US data.
- Domenique is a name of Serbian origin.
- Peaked in 1997, when 52 babies were given the name.
- It has been rising over the past decade.
- First appears in US birth records in 1965.
Domenique over time
Births per decade in the United States, 1960s to 2020s. The striped bar is the 2020s, still in progress — it covers 2020 to 2020, not a full ten years.
Show the numbers
| Decade | Births |
|---|---|
| 1960s | 5 |
| 1970s | 33 |
| 1980s | 217 |
| 1990s | 354 |
| 2000s | 112 |
| 2010s | 6 |
| 2020s (to 2020) | 7 |
